Horrible battery life, exchangeable battery helps
||Posted . Owned for 1 month when reviewed.This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.Minor improvements over the Xbox one wireless controller. Button layouts doesn’t feel very natural to me. Battery life is horrible especially compared to PS 5 DualSense. However the ability to change out rechargeable battery packs or use disposable AA’s is a life safer. You can play virtually non-Stop Without having to recharge the controller. It comes in a variety of colors the only difference I’ve noticed is the price tag. Different color same controller. You can still use Xbox One wireless controllers with series X/S. Not sure if this is backwards compatible with Xbox One, though I would assume so.

Impressive color/feel; poor quality control
||Posted . Owned for less than 1 week when reviewed.This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.Most impressive about this controller is the color/feel. The unique color change and finish makes this appealing to look at. The rubberized handles also help in comfort/grip. These controllers still suffer from quality control issues and I've come to expect faulty rubber foam pads (behind triggers resulting in the "sticky triggers"), shoulder plastic button failures, etc. On this controller after a few days use, the left joystick shows chipping at the bevel (see photo). I don't see this on my other controllers (in white, black). It could be just mine but I expect others are experiencing the same. Bluetooth (native Windows option) also faulty as has been documented (button mapping wrong, drift, etc.)

If you need a secondary controller it’s solid
||Posted . Owned for 3 weeks when reviewed.This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.Ok a few things one it’s not the elite which can be nice as a secondary controller. But understand that means if your planning on charging it forget the elite charging case it won’t work. That being said it does not come with the usb power cord or a charging battery so plan on feeding this between every 6 to 8 hours of straight gameplay of two AA batteries.
